Seared Salmon Fillet with Steamed Green Beans and Garlic Mashed Potatoes

Pan-seared salmon fillet served with garlic-infused mashed potatoes and crisp steamed green beans, finished with a squeeze of bright lemon.

NUTRITION

625kcal
Protein
48.4g
Fat
31.9g
Carbs
35.2g

SERVINGS

1 serving

INGREDIENTS

7 ounces Salmon Fillet

150 grams Yellow Potato

100 grams Green Beans

2 tablespoons Non-fat Greek Yogurt

1 teaspoon Extra Virgin Olive Oil

1 clove Garlic

PREPARATION

  • 1

    Peel and chop the yellow potatoes into uniform chunks and boil in a pot of salted water until fork-tender, about 12-15 minutes.

  • 2

    While potatoes boil, place the green beans in a steamer basket over simmering water and cook for 5-6 minutes until they are bright green and tender-crisp.

  • 3

    Drain the potatoes and return them to the pot, then mash thoroughly with the non-fat Greek yogurt and minced garlic until creamy.

  • 4

    Pat the salmon fillet completely dry with a paper towel and season both sides with a pinch of sea salt and black pepper.

  • 5

    Heat the olive oil in a non-stick skillet over medium-high heat and place the salmon skin-side down, searing for 4-5 minutes until the skin is golden.

  • 6

    Flip the salmon and cook for an additional 3-4 minutes until the fish is opaque and flakes easily with a fork.

  • 7

    Plate the seared salmon alongside the garlic mashed potatoes and steamed green beans, finishing with an optional squeeze of fresh lemon juice.
